Source: Cologne Digital Sanskrit Dictionaries: Monier-Williams Sanskrit-English DictionaryĀvaśyakabṛhadvṛtti (आवश्यकबृहद्वृत्ति):—[=āvaśyaka-bṛhad-vṛtti] [from āvaśyaka] f. Name of a Jaina work.
